A major RCMP operation in Burns Lake has taken a significant amount of illegal drugs off the streets and led to eight arrests.
On Thursday morning, October 30th, officers with the Burns Lake RCMP, assisted by North and Southeast District Emergency Response Teams and Police Dog Services, executed search warrants at three properties linked to an ongoing drug trafficking investigation. Distraction devices were used during the entry to ensure the safety of everyone involved.
Police seized more than three kilograms of suspected illicit drugs, several firearms, and a large amount of cash. They also collected additional evidence consistent with drug trafficking activity.
All eight individuals were arrested without injury or incident. The RCMP say the operation demonstrates their continued commitment to protecting communities and reducing the impact of illegal drug activity in the region.
The investigation remains ongoing, and no charges have yet been laid.
